Delta-v (Δv)
Delta-v (Δv) is the change in velocity a spacecraft must produce to perform a manoeuvre — launching, changing orbit or landing — and it is the basic currency of orbital mechanics.
Every mission has a delta-v budget, because a rocket carries only enough propellant for a fixed total change in velocity.
Reaching low Earth orbit takes roughly 9.4 km/s of delta-v, and each further manoeuvre spends part of what remains.
